He is already pretty accomplished 

Elba has been in music since the early 2000s. In 2001, he appeared in music videos for artists Fat Joe, Angie Stone and Giggs. In 2006, he recorded a four-song EP called Big Man for Hevlar Records. The next year he co-produced and performed on the intro to Jay-Z’s album American Gangster and DJ’d at the NBA All Star parties at The Venetian and Ice House Lounge in Las Vegas. Two years later, he was the DJ for BET’s new series Rising Icons. He released his EP High Class Problems Vol. 1 in the United Kingdom in February 2010, which won prizes like a Billboard Music Awards nomination.

He has been working hard on music lately

Elba has been building up his music, which may soon be as big as his acting career. Last year, he recorded “Mi Mandela,” an album of South African music that goes with the biopic Mandela: Long Walk To Freedom. Elba starred as Nelson Mandela in the film. A couple of months ago, he joined forces with Nigerian hip-hop artist D’Banj and Sierra Leonean rapper Shadowboxer for D’Banj’s new single, “Confidential.” He has also been playing DJ shows at festivals such as Glastonbury, Snowbombing and Ibiza Rocks.
